WebThe side impact beam 1 comprises a cold-formed profiled sheet metal 2 having a thickness between 1.0 mm and 3.0 mm. The side impact beam 1 is configured for stiffening the vehicle door and to absorb energy under a homogeneous deformation, when the door is subjected to side impact. Side impact beams are strength beams that are placed inside the doors and the pillars of a car that do not deform easily upon impact. These pillars or beams take up the impact and try to keep the cabin intact during a T-Bone crash. Adding side impact beams as a standard feature will make cars safer.
